新Chart FX for WPF数据转换与优化探究
在Chart FX for WPF中,数据转换是一个非常重要的功能。虽然在本质上它们只是一个类,接受枚举并返回另一个类,但却可以对你的图表产生重大影响。本文将深入探讨一个名为OtherTransform的简单转换,它将小的元素组合到其他类别中。举个例子,如果我们想绘制多个国家在2006年的碳排放量,使用OtherTransform可以让图表呈现如下效果。
值得注意的是,即使我们限制了一些排放超过0.5%的国家的数据,仍会导致大约30个国家的图表难以阅读。但是通过使用OtherTransform,这个问题变得轻而易举解决起来。
优化数据点显示
更小的切片可以更好地显示数据点标签。在默认情况下,OtherTransform将所有小于5%的值打组到“Other”bucket中,但你也可以使用MinPercentage属性来自定义这个操作。这样可以让图表更清晰地展示各个数据点,让观察者更容易理解数据的含义。
提升用户体验
使用OtherTransform还有一个优势,那就是提升用户体验。通常情况下,在其他项目中,鼠标悬停在元素上会显示默认信息。然而,在Chart FX for WPF中,通过操纵提示工具,可以实现滚动相关元素的效果。在这里,我们可以自定义提示工具,使其能够提供更加相关和详细的信息,从而增强用户交互体验。
结论
综上所述,Chart FX for WPF中的数据转换功能不仅可以帮助优化数据展示,还能提升用户体验。通过灵活运用OtherTransform等功能,我们可以更好地管理数据显示,使图表更加直观和易于理解。在设计和开发图表时,充分利用数据转换功能将极大地提升可视化效果和用户满意度。愿本文内容对您有所启发,让您在使用Chart FX for WPF时能够更加游刃有余地处理数据转换和优化!
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。